BB Corporate Banking vs. MM IB for Business School Placement

Key Considerations:

  1. Brand Recognition:

    • BB Corporate Banking: Working at a Bulge Bracket (BB) bank often carries significant brand recognition, which can be advantageous for business school applications.
    • MM IB: Middle Market (MM) Investment Banking might not have the same level of brand prestige, but it can offer more hands-on experience and deal exposure.
  2. Experience and Skill Set:

    • BB Corporate Banking: Typically involves working with large, established clients and can provide a strong foundation in corporate finance.
    • MM IB: Often provides broader exposure to various aspects of deals, which can be appealing to business schools looking for well-rounded candidates.
  3. Career Trajectory:

    • BB Corporate Banking: May offer a more stable career path with opportunities to move into other areas within the bank.
    • MM IB: Can be a stepping stone to other high-finance roles, including Private Equity (PE) and larger IB roles, which are highly regarded by business schools.
  4. Networking Opportunities:

    • BB Corporate Banking: Access to a vast network of professionals and alumni, which can be beneficial for business school recommendations and future career moves.
    • MM IB: Smaller firms might offer closer relationships with senior bankers, which can lead to strong mentorship and personalized recommendations.

Conclusion:

  • For Business School Admissions:
    • If brand recognition and a stable career path are your priorities, BB Corporate Banking might be the better choice.
    • If you seek diverse deal experience and a potential stepping stone to other high-finance roles, MM IB could be more advantageous.

Ultimately, both paths have their merits, and your decision should align with your long-term career goals and the specific strengths you want to highlight in your business school applications.
